Story: Memento
Author: johne
Rating: Teen
Word Count: 1093
Author's Summary: Shou Yuing renews her acquaintance with Ace, and hears the story of one particular relic.
Characters/Pairings: Ace McShane/Shou Yuing
Warnings: None (albeit, rather creepy at times).

Recced because: I must have said it before. But I love the stories that explore the darker side of the Seventh Doctor's period. Unlike most of them, this one isn't exactly about the Seventh Doctor, or his period. This one introduced to Ace long after she's left the Doctor, and instead of exploring the implication of his actions, gives a snapshot of how they still influence his companions, long after he's left them. And it manages to do it with humour and charm, so I was completely sold.

Story: Ten of the Sword/Sufficiently Advanced Technology
Author: Lurky McLurklurk
Rating: Teen?
Author's summary: A linked pair of post-Battlefield stories; one from Ace's point of view, one from the Doctor's.
Characters/Pairings: Ace/Shou Yuing, Seven
Warnings: none
Word Count: ~1,800 words

Recced because: Brilliantly conceived, these two stories are about separate events yet touch back on the same concept of alternate realities, of lives not lived linearly. Each also manages to be a wonderful story in its own right. Ace's section with Shou Yuing is handled with just the right light touch, and it's fantastic to see her insight and especially to see that pairing; and Seven's section is complex and gives so much food for thought. The icing on the cake are the two incredibly brilliant and enigmatic last lines that still gave me shivers on re-reading.
